River DescriptionThe Donnaconna section of the Jacques-Cartier is a wonderful class III river. It's known for having more surfing waves then just about any other river in North America. Some of the rapids have over 100 waves each, and most of them wide enough for many boats. Expect the run to take longer then the 6+ miles suggest. Most people take all day and play their hearts out, ending up the day exhausted.
Technical info
Put in elevation........ 261'
Take out elevation...... 91'
Total drop.............. 170'
Average drop/mile....... 27.4'
Maximum drop/mile....... '
River profile type...... Ledges with many wide waves. Mostly class
II-III rapids.
Distance................ 6.2 miles
Duration................ 2-6 hours
Shuttle length.......... ~5.5 miles
Portages................ none
River width average..... 50-1000'
River geology...........
River water quality..... Excellent
Drainage area........... 970 sq miles
Scenery................. Woods, farms, homes.
